Among all of the different opportunities for running a business from home, eBay is one of the more exciting options. It's very easy to get started. Most people start off when they have nothing more than the items in their attics. However, to take it from general attic clean out to a business that brings you in needed cash, you need to make sure that you take the time to prepare for a real business. Here are some tips that you can start implementing right away.

Keep Inventory

A lot of times when people start up a business like the ones you find on eBay, they assume that it's easy. They don't think that it looks too hard, and they think that anyone can do it. So they list a few items. They go on their merry way. Some of them manage to make a few sales and then get bored. Those who go on to start selling more realize that they need to begin bringing in more merchandise to sell on eBay. At that point, they face a tremendous risk that they will forget what they have already sold and accidentally sell it twice. This can lead to a lowering of your overall rating as well as problems with eBay.

The best way to avoid this is to make sure that you keep a good inventory at all times. This is sometimes referred to as asset management. Track Your Expenses for Tax Write Offs

So long as you are running a legitimate business, eBay businesses can claim tax write offs. The key to running a legitimate business is that you are not trying to scam anyone, and that you aren't secretly trying to use this to get special tax breaks. The great part about keeping track of your expenses, though, is that by doing this, you can get a tax break.
  • When you are considering your expenses, don't forget the following
  • Business related travel expenses
  • Home office expenses
  • Inspections for merchandise
  • Licenses
  • Business equipment
  • Camera and camera equipment
  • Professional services to promote your business

You need to keep track of these accurately. Include any information that will be helpful in demonstrating the validity of your claims. The last thing you want is for the IRS to come knocking on your door and asking you for information on why you have been claiming things that you can't justify.

Never Procrastinate

The best way to make sure that your business on eBay succeeds is to ensure that you are actually on time with all of your deliveries and communications. Never procrastinate. This will save you a great deal of headache. Not only will it make sure that you don't wind up missing important information from your customers, it will help you avoid frustrating your customers. This in turn makes them more likely to come back. Avoiding procrastination when it comes to inventory will also help you because then you will always know what it is that you have in your business.
